20140045776 | METHOD FOR INCREASING THE SHELF LIFE OF FOOD PRODUCTS - The invention relates to a method for increasing the shelf life of meat-based or fish-based food products, while at the same time preserving an acceptable appearance thereof, by treating these products with an antibacterial (or antimicrobial) composition obtained from a fermentation liquor containing lactic acid neutralized with an alkali metal hydroxide. | 02-13-2014 |
20130274505 | PROCESS FOR PRODUCING A LACTIC ESTER FROM A FERMENTATION LIQUOR CONTAINING AMMONIUM LACTATE - The present invention relates to an industrial process for producing a lactic ester containing in total at least seven carbon atoms, from a fermentation liquor containing ammonium lactate in order to avoid the inherent production of gypsum, with a high yield and according to which the loss of lactic ester in the form of lactamide is limited as much as possible. | 10-17-2013 |
20120203032 | PROCESS FOR PRODUCING AND PURIFYING A CONCENTRATED LACTIC SALT - The present disclosure relates to a process for preparing a lactic salt from a lactide starting material. In particular, the present disclosure is directed to the production of potassium lactate, wherein the potassium lactate has a desirable neutral odor and a concentration greater than 75%, and wherein the potassium lactate possesses desirable properties for food applications. | 08-09-2012 |
20120165554 | METHOD FOR STEREOSPECIFICALLY RECYCLING A PLA POLYMER MIXTURE - The present invention relates to a method for the stereospecific chemical recycling of a mixture of polymers based on polylactic acid PLA, in order to reform the monomer thereof or one of the derivatives thereof. The latter may enter the traditional lactate market or once again serve as a raw material for synthesising PLA. | 06-28-2012 |
20120142958 | CHEMICAL RECYCLING OF PLA BY HYDROLYSIS - A process for recycling a polymer blend necessarily containing PLA, comprising grinding, compacting, dissolving in a solvent of PLA, removing the undissolved contamining polymers, alcoholysis depolymerisation reaction and purification steps. | 06-07-2012 |
20120116049 | PURIFICATION OF A CONVENTIONAL POLYMER FLOW CONTAMINATED WITH PLA - Method for purifying a conventional polymer stream (PE, PP, PET, PVC, etc.) contaminated with not more than 50% PLA, comprising steps for the suspension of the polymer with solubilisation of the PLA fraction and the recovery of the purified polymer after separation. | 05-10-2012 |
20120029228 | CHEMICAL RECYCLING OF PLA BY ALCOHOLYSIS - A process for recycling a polymer blend necessarily containing PLA, comprising grinding, compacting, dissolving in a solvent of PLA, removing the undissolved contamining polymers, alcoholysis depolymerisation reaction and purification steps. | 02-02-2012 |
20110319660 | METHOD OF PURIFYING LACTIC ACID BY CRYSTALLIZATION - Method for purifying lactic acid by crystallisation in one or a plurality of steps, characterised in that crystals are formed from an impure aqueous lactic acid solution having a colour of >500 Hazen, at a concentration between 85 and 95% by controlling the lactic acid oligomer content expressed in terms of a relative monomer content greater than 80% and controlling the degree of supersaturation of the solution between 1 and 60% in order to obtain lactic acid crystals having a specific surface area by mass of <0.05 m | 12-29-2011 |
20110300220 | SOLID CALCIUM LACTATE IN SUBSTANTIALLY SPHERICAL FORM - Solid calcium lactate in the form of substantially spherical particles, characterised in that the spherical particles have a particle size distribution such that most of the particles are between 280 and 550 microns in size and the calcium lactate can be rapidly dissolved in water. | 12-08-2011 |
